summaryrefslogtreecommitdiff
path: root/src/libs/qmljs/qmljscheck.h
diff options
context:
space:
mode:
authorThomas Hartmann <Thomas.Hartmann@digia.com>2014-10-14 10:10:58 +0200
committerThomas Hartmann <Thomas.Hartmann@digia.com>2014-10-14 15:38:50 +0200
commit93c3ee1bbf65e65079b138f767babfcbf91775de (patch)
tree9558cfea7c0ba57dc3314c33d8f8b9303595fd8a /src/libs/qmljs/qmljscheck.h
parente2456cf8cfe8d04938ad8879b4be994f0cfb0349 (diff)
downloadqt-creator-93c3ee1bbf65e65079b138f767babfcbf91775de.tar.gz
QmlJSEditor: warn when editing .ui.qml, activate designer checks
Change-Id: I2f6d39633341bd1197d16c5c097573d4ab090896 Reviewed-by: Fawzi Mohamed <fawzi.mohamed@digia.com> Reviewed-by: Thomas Hartmann <Thomas.Hartmann@digia.com>
Diffstat (limited to 'src/libs/qmljs/qmljscheck.h')
-rw-r--r--src/libs/qmljs/qmljscheck.h6
1 files changed, 6 insertions, 0 deletions
diff --git a/src/libs/qmljs/qmljscheck.h b/src/libs/qmljs/qmljscheck.h
index b5247856fe..e7b75dc212 100644
--- a/src/libs/qmljs/qmljscheck.h
+++ b/src/libs/qmljs/qmljscheck.h
@@ -59,6 +59,12 @@ public:
void enableMessage(StaticAnalysis::Type type);
void disableMessage(StaticAnalysis::Type type);
+ void enableQmlDesignerChecks();
+ void disableQmlDesignerChecks();
+
+ void enableQmlDesignerUiFileChecks();
+ void disableQmlDesignerUiFileChecks();
+
protected:
bool preVisit(AST::Node *ast) Q_DECL_OVERRIDE;
void postVisit(AST::Node *ast) Q_DECL_OVERRIDE;